In time for Satisfaction Month, Maureen Larrazabal expressed hope that same-sex marriage would already be authorized within the Philippines by the point the long-running GMA sitcom “Pepito Manaloto” reaches its twentieth anniversary.

Throughout a latest media roundtable celebrating the present’s sixteenth yr, Larrazabal was requested what she wish to see occur to her character, Mara, if the collection continues for one more 4 years.

“Sana if 20 years pa kami, I hope by then ma-legalize na ang same-sex marriage dito,” she mentioned.

Larrazabal performs Mara Quijanos, a transgender girl and the longtime girlfriend of Tommy Diones, portrayed by Ronnie Henares. The character has been a part of the sitcom since 2015 and has change into one of many present’s notable LGBTQ+ storylines.

Requested what she loves most about Mara, Larrazabal mentioned many members of the LGBTQ+ group may relate to her character’s willingness to like regardless of heartbreak and disappointment.

“Sa karakter ko, might pinakamarami yung makaka-relate. Kasi, lalo na pag-LGBT, yung sobrang magmahal, tapos ibibigay lahat, kahit na naloloko,” she mentioned.

Larrazabal has beforehand spoken about her appreciation for portraying Mara, saying she instantly accepted the function as a result of she has many transgender mates and enjoys representing the group by the character.

The actress’ remarks come regardless of her personal perception that marriage just isn’t obligatory for each long-term relationship. 

In a 2025 tv interview, Larrazabal revealed that she and her non-showbiz accomplice had been collectively for 22 years and had no plans to marry.

“We love one another. We’ll be collectively. It’s straightforward to fall in love, however to remain in love could be very tough,” she mentioned on the time, including that dedication issues extra to her than a wedding certificates.

Except for Larrazabal’s want for LGBTQ+ {couples}, different solid members shared hopes for the way forward for “Pepito Manaloto” ought to it attain one other main milestone.

“Ang pangarap din namin talaga yung magkaroon ng ‘Pepito Manaloto’ the film,” one solid member mentioned, joking that they’ve lengthy dreamed of bringing the sitcom to the massive display.

Created by Michael V., “Pepito Manaloto” premiered in 2010 and follows the lifetime of lottery winner Pepito Manaloto and his household.
